[Prostatic inflammation and prostate cancer].

P J Bastian1, P Nuhn, T C Stadler, A Roosen, C G Stief.   

Abstract

Chronic inflammation seems of importance in multiple types of cancer. Numerous reports have revealed a potential link between chronic prostatatic inflammation and prostate cancer. The aim of this paper is to review the epidemiological, moprphological, molecular and clinical aspects of prostattic inflammation and prostate cancer.
